This is a difficult choice because both are beautiful places and definitely worth visiting. June is a good time because it's not quite so crowded and the weather may not be so hot as July or August.
If you don't have a car, Cinque Terre has better access. There are train stations for each of the towns, boats, and the hiking trails between the towns with spectacular views out over the sea. There are buses through the Amalfi coast region, but you have to get there in the first place.

Amalfi coast is wonderful but really really expensive
Cinque terre is also beautiful and may be cheaper, it depends wich city do you want to stay in.
Cinque Terre is wonderful if you like trekking and camping, walking and enjoy the scenary, sea smells wonderful and there is a lot of green. Amalfi coast is better is you want to relax, go shopping and have nightlife
Anyway they are two beautiful places to stay in for a holiday but be carreful. People are sometimes unkind with tourists and you have to take care if you don't want to pay too much for anything. Enjoy street markets and cheap food, that's often better than expensive restaurants and shops
